Types of CRM Systems for E-commerce

CRM systems play a crucial role in managing customer relationships for e-commerce platforms. There are different types of CRM systems available, each catering to specific needs and functionalities.

Traditional CRM

Traditional CRM systems focus on managing customer interactions and data through a centralized database. They are essential for storing customer information, tracking sales, and automating marketing processes.

Social CRM

Social CRM integrates social media channels into the CRM system, allowing businesses to engage with customers on platforms like Facebook, Twitter, and Instagram. This type of CRM enables real-time communication and personalized interactions with customers.

Analytical CRM

Analytical CRM systems use data analytics and business intelligence tools to analyze customer data and identify trends. By gaining insights into customer behavior and preferences, businesses can make informed decisions to improve their marketing strategies and customer service.

Comparison of Cloud-based and On-premise CRM

  • Cloud-based CRM:
    • Cost-effective as it eliminates the need for expensive hardware and IT infrastructure.
    • Quick implementation time with minimal setup requirements.
    • Low maintenance requirements as updates and backups are managed by the provider.
  • On-premise CRM:
    • Higher initial costs due to purchasing hardware and software licenses.
    • Longer implementation time for setting up servers and infrastructure.
    • Higher maintenance requirements as updates and backups need to be managed internally.

Customer Segmentation for Targeted Marketing

Customer segmentation involves categorizing customers into groups based on similar characteristics, behaviors, or preferences. This segmentation allows businesses to create targeted marketing campaigns that resonate with specific customer segments, increasing the effectiveness of their marketing efforts.

  • Segmenting customers based on demographics, such as age, gender, location, or income level, can help businesses tailor their messaging to appeal to different target audiences.
  • Behavioral segmentation, which categorizes customers based on their actions and interactions with the e-commerce platform, allows businesses to personalize recommendations and promotions to suit individual preferences.
  • Segmenting customers by purchase history or buying frequency can help businesses identify loyal customers for special rewards or incentives, fostering customer loyalty and retention.

Integration with Marketing Automation

Integrating customer relationship management (CRM) systems with marketing automation tools is crucial for a fashion e-commerce website to streamline communication with customers and enhance marketing efforts.

Setting up Automated Email Campaigns

Setting up automated email campaigns based on CRM data in marketing automation platforms involves the following steps:

  • Identifying target customer segments based on CRM data such as purchase history, browsing behavior, and preferences.
  • Creating personalized email content tailored to each customer segment to increase engagement and conversion rates.
  • Setting up automated triggers and workflows to send the right message at the right time based on customer actions or milestones.
  • Analyzing campaign performance metrics to optimize future email campaigns and improve overall marketing effectiveness.

Metrics and KPIs for E-commerce CRM

Customer Relationship Management (CRM) in e-commerce relies on specific metrics and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) to measure the success of various initiatives. Tracking these metrics is crucial for optimizing strategies and enhancing customer relationships.

Customer Engagement and Conversion Rates

  • Customer Engagement: Monitoring metrics like website visits, email open rates, social media interactions, and time spent on the site can provide insights into customer engagement levels.
  • Conversion Rates: Tracking conversion rates from visitors to customers, as well as from leads to sales, helps in assessing the effectiveness of CRM campaigns and identifying areas for improvement.
  • It is essential to analyze customer engagement and conversion rates to gauge the impact of CRM strategies and optimize customer interactions.

ROI Analysis

  • Return on Investment (ROI): Calculating the ROI of CRM initiatives helps in determining the profitability and effectiveness of marketing efforts, customer retention strategies, and overall CRM implementations.
  • Understanding the ROI of CRM activities is crucial for allocating resources effectively and maximizing the return on marketing investments.

Customer Retention Rate and CLV

  • Customer Retention Rate: Measuring the percentage of retained customers over a specific period provides insights into customer loyalty, satisfaction, and the effectiveness of retention strategies.
  • Customer Lifetime Value (CLV): Evaluating the CLV helps in understanding the long-term value of customers, guiding personalized marketing approaches, and improving customer segmentation.
  • Customer retention rate and CLV are vital metrics in assessing the success of CRM strategies and fostering long-term customer relationships.

A/B Testing and Cohort Analysis

  • A/B Testing: Setting up A/B tests allows for comparing different versions of CRM campaigns to identify the most effective strategies based on customer responses and interactions.
  • Cohort Analysis: Segmenting customers based on their behavior, demographics, or purchase patterns through cohort analysis helps in understanding customer preferences, tailoring marketing efforts, and enhancing personalized experiences.
  • Utilizing A/B testing and cohort analysis techniques enables e-commerce businesses to optimize CRM campaigns, enhance customer engagement, and drive sales growth.
